Cardiovascular disease is a leading cause of mortality in the UK and a major driver of health inequalities. But it is highly preventable – both through changes to lifestyle and by treatment of the high-risk conditions that can lead to heart attacks and strokes.
At UCLPartners we’ve been working on actionable data to support primary care teams to both identify and prioritise patients that need support – and then put in place care and support for those individuals.
Last year, we launched CVDACTION - a smart data tool that identifies exactly which patients have one or more of the six high risk conditions for cardiovascular disease:
CVDACTION also offers a case finder for patients who’ve not yet had a diagnosis of these conditions but may be at risk of them. CVDACTION enables further prioiritisation by enabling stratification by age, ethnicity, deprivation, learning difficulties and serious mental illness. The idea being that the dashboard enables action by offering manageable ‘chunks’ of work. Working in this way promotes a holistic care approach by incorporating multiple risk factors in individual patients, as well as offering the ability to target health inequalities.
We are trialling CVDACTION in ten PCNs within London and five PCNs outside of London (in Mid and South Essex and West Yorkshire) across a population of around 800,000 people. Our UCLPartners team is actively supporting each of the trial sites and it has been an incredible privilege to work closely with PCNs, ICSs and GP Federation colleagues who are passionate about transforming outcomes for people with CVD.
We’ll be sharing a formal evaluation around April time, but we wanted to give you a flavour of what we have learnt so far.
